Image Kevin took fifth this weekend, he had a mistake at Mountain Creek in the rock garden durning his race run, but he looked absolutely pinned here. Credit Matt DeLorme Prev Next 11 of 25Autoplay Autoplay SlowMedFast Share to Facebook Facebook Facebook Share to Twitter Twitter Twitter mdelorme 5/28/2012 7:37am Share to Facebook Facebook Facebook Share to Twitter Twitter Twitter